Output ca07dbd43cd1677e784233961677fa4e0a6b61dfc9b526f8b18ebb1adf0f7586:2

value
517760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b0b432ac34ee7d330db56a9d3be0abeefacd48f OP_EQUAL
address
3BT1ibLi8qiNqUii5R4ankpd5UDzdSJQ7Z
transaction
ca07dbd43cd1677e784233961677fa4e0a6b61dfc9b526f8b18ebb1adf0f7586
spent
true